History

Unitus Capital was founded in July 2008 by international nonprofit Unitus, Inc. and several committed investors.

Unitus Capital was founded in July, 2008 by the international non-profit, Unitus Inc. and several committed leading global investors to accelerate the development of the capital markets for social businesses in Asia and eventually globally. Since it's founding, UC has focused on providing best-in-class financial advisory services to its growing client base. The Company has a strong track record in delivering capital markets expertise to Asian social businesses, particularly Indian microfinance institutions (MFIs).

 

Unitus Capital's clients are innovative and skilled social entrepreneurs or investors dedicated to positive social change, especially that benefitting those at the bottom of the economic pyramid. In 2009, the Company's first full year of operations, revenues were almost wholly from microfinance clients. The Company closed its first transaction outside the financial services sector in March 2011, and almost half of Unitus Capital's current US$350 million+ deal pipeline is in BoP healthcare, education, renewable energy, technology and affordable housing.
